Carlow-IU Southeast Men's Basketball Game Declared No Contest

NEW ALBANY, Ind. – The Carlow-IU Southeast men's basketball game was declared a no contest by KIAC officials Saturday after a basket was damaged by a dunk during halftime warmups.

After a meeting between the officials assigned to the game, both head coaches and IU Southeast Director of Athletics Joe Glover it was decided to declare the game a no contest due to safety concerns.

"I apologize to the student-athletes and coaches of both institutions," Director of Athletics Joe Glover said. "After the basket was damaged at halftime, both head coaches and the officials agreed to declare the game a no contest for the safety of the players. It is unfortunate for the season to end for both teams in this fashion.

"I want to personally thank the Grenadiers lone senior, Jordan Thompson, for all his hard work during the past four seasons, and wish that this game had ended under better circumstances."
